Arx is offered as a single subscription plan, currently priced at USD $99 per month, billed monthly in advance, including unlimited seats and access to all features described on the pricing page at the time of subscription.
All payments are processed by Stripe, Inc. You authorize Arx (through Stripe) to charge your designated payment method on each renewal date. Subscriptions automatically renew unless you cancel before the renewal date.
We may change pricing or plan structure with at least 30 days' notice to the account owner. Changes apply on your next renewal; if you do not agree, you may cancel before the new pricing takes effect.
All fees are exclusive of taxes. You are responsible for any applicable sales, use, VAT, or similar taxes.
Failed payments are retried by Stripe for up to 7 days. If payment is not received during that window, your workspace may be suspended; if it remains unpaid for 30 days, the account may be terminated.
We offer a 14-day free trial without requiring a credit card. At the end of the trial, you must add a payment method to continue using the Service. If you do not add a payment method, your workspace becomes read-only and is subject to the deletion timeline in Section 7.
Arx may modify or discontinue the free trial at any time. We may limit eligibility (for example, one trial per company or person) at our discretion.
You may cancel your subscription at any time through Settings → Billing, which opens the Stripe customer portal. Cancellation is effective at the end of the current billing period; you retain access until then. We do not refund partial-month fees.

Informal resolution first. If a dispute arises, please contact legal@arx.so first. Most concerns can be resolved without legal proceedings.
Binding arbitration. Any dispute not resolved informally within 30 days will be resolved by binding individual arbitration administered by the ADR Institute of Canada under its Arbitration Rules. The arbitration will be held in Toronto, Ontario, unless we agree otherwise. The arbitrator's decision is final. Judgment on the award may be entered in any court of competent jurisdiction.
Class-action waiver. You and Arx each agree that any dispute will be resolved on an individual basis only. Class actions, class arbitrations, and representative actions are not permitted.
Exceptions. Either party may seek injunctive relief in court to protect intellectual property or confidential information.
Governing law. These Terms are governed by the laws of the Province of Ontario and the federal laws of Canada applicable therein, without regard to conflict-of-laws principles.
